Understanding the Legal Landscape in Canada
Before we dive into the strategies, let’s get one thing straight: legality. Online gambling in Canada is a bit of a patchwork. While the federal government doesn’t explicitly prohibit online gambling, the regulations fall primarily under the jurisdiction of each province and territory. This means the legality and availability of specific online casinos and games can vary depending on where you live. For example, some provinces have their own regulated online casinos, while others allow access to offshore platforms. Always do your homework and familiarize yourself with the gambling laws in your province to ensure you’re playing legally and safely. Check the licensing and regulations of any online casino you consider playing at. Reputable platforms will be transparent about their licensing information, usually displayed prominently on their website.
Building a Solid Bankroll Management Plan
This is arguably the most crucial aspect of successful gambling. Bankroll management is all about setting limits and sticking to them. Before you even think about placing a bet, determine how much money you’re willing to spend on gambling. This should be money you can afford to lose without impacting your finances or well-being. Once you’ve established your bankroll, divide it into smaller units for individual sessions. This prevents you from blowing your entire budget in one go. Consider setting win and loss limits for each session. If you reach your win target, walk away. If you hit your loss limit, it’s time to call it quits for the day. This helps you protect your bankroll and avoid chasing losses. Track your spending and winnings meticulously. This will give you valuable insights into your gambling habits and help you identify areas where you can improve your strategy. Choosing the Right Online Casino: What to Look For
With countless online casinos vying for your attention, choosing the right one can feel overwhelming. Here’s what to consider:
- Licensing and Regulation: As mentioned earlier, this is paramount. Ensure the casino is licensed by a reputable regulatory body, such as the Kahnawake Gaming Commission (for casinos operating in Canada) or the Malta Gaming Authority.
- Game Selection: Look for a casino that offers a wide variety of games that appeal to your interests. Whether you’re a slots enthusiast, a poker pro, or a fan of table games, make sure the casino has what you’re looking for.
- Software Providers: Reputable online casinos partner with leading software providers like Microgaming, NetEnt, and Playtech. These providers ensure fair games and high-quality graphics.
- Bonuses and Promotions: Take advantage of welcome bonuses, free spins, and other promotions. However, always read the terms and conditions carefully, paying attention to wagering requirements.
- Payment Options: Ensure the casino offers convenient and secure payment methods that you’re comfortable using. Look for options like Interac, Visa, Mastercard, and e-wallets.
- Customer Support: A responsive and helpful customer support team is essential. Look for casinos that offer 24/7 support via live chat, email, or phone.
Mastering Game Strategies
While luck plays a significant role in gambling, employing smart strategies can improve your odds of winning. Research the games you enjoy and learn the optimal strategies. For example, in blackjack, understanding basic strategy can significantly reduce the house edge. In poker, mastering hand rankings, bluffing, and position play are crucial. For games like slots, familiarize yourself with the paytable and volatility of the game. High-volatility slots offer bigger payouts but are riskier, while low-volatility slots provide more frequent, smaller wins. Don’t be afraid to practice. Many online casinos offer free-play versions of their games, allowing you to hone your skills without risking real money.
Responsible Gambling: Playing Smart and Staying Safe
Gambling should always be a form of entertainment, not a means of making money. It’s crucial to practice responsible gambling habits to protect yourself from potential harm. Set limits on your spending and time. Never chase losses, as this can lead to impulsive decisions and further financial strain. Take regular breaks to avoid fatigue and maintain focus. Recognize the signs of problem gambling, such as spending more than you can afford, gambling to escape problems, and neglecting your responsibilities. If you’re concerned about your gambling habits, seek help from organizations like the Responsible Gambling Council or the Problem Gambling Helpline. They offer confidential support and resources to help you regain control.
